When young Miguel is mysteriously swept into the Land of the Dead on Día de los Muertos, he discovers that the ancestors we've lost are never fully gone — they live on in memory and love. A joyful, moving film about family, forgiveness, and honoring those who came before us, echoing our own hope that we remain bound to those we've loved and lost.

Coco won Academy Awards for Animated Feature and Original Song. It's a beautiful film for all ages, and a rich starting point for conversation about grief, legacy, and the healing that comes when broken relationships are finally seen and named. Discussion led by Doug Dunderdale.

About the Faith & Film series:

In this series we will examine the potent and relevant medium of film in exploring themes of love, faith, conscience, evil, death, reception, grace, morality, identity, and our yearning for the sacred. Each month we will view a different film––each unique, compelling, and demanding––reflecting our current times. Each film is curated by those who love this artistic medium and will host a conversation following our viewing. Co-sponsored by First Presbyterian Church of Berkeley and New College Berkeley.
